How do I perform a PV string voltage test safely?

Use a calibrated multimeter rated for high voltage. Wear appropriate PPE, including safety glasses and insulated gloves. Follow all safety procedures outlined in the inverter's installation manual and NEC Article 690.

What are the NEC requirements for Rapid Shutdown (RSD)?

NEC 690.12 requires a means to rapidly shut down the PV system in case of an emergency. This typically involves a disconnect switch located within a specified distance of the array. Consult NEC for the specific requirements in your jurisdiction.

What is the typical AC voltage tolerance for the inverter?

Typically, the AC voltage tolerance is ± 5% of the nominal voltage (e.g., 120V or 240V). Exceeding this tolerance can cause the inverter to disconnect from the grid.
